How To Use Snip And Sketch In Windows 10

How to Take a Screenshot Taking a screenshot with Snip and Sketch is fast and easy. The quickest way to screenshot Window 10 with Snip & Sketch is by pressing the keyboard shortcut Windows Key+Shift+S. This opens the Snipping Bar, allowing you to select a mode and snip without opening the Snip & Sketch app. To open Snip & Sketch, take a screenshot, and edit or manage it, follow these steps....

How To Update Your Slack Status

About Slack Status Icons When you sign in to Slack, your status displays next to your name at the top of the left sidebar, in the Direct messages section of the left sidebar, and next to your name in a message. When you are active and available, a green dot appears next to your name. When you sign out, your status icon changes to a hollow circle to indicate that you’re away....

How To Use A Walker Correctly

Start With the Right Model Walkers range from simple to deluxe. Some are lightweight without wheels, others are substantial pieces of equipment outfitted with wheels, seats, hand brakes, and other bells and whistles. Your physical therapist or occupational therapist can help determine the best model for your particular needs. Walkers can be purchased online or at medical supply stores. How To Use Signal Group Call Options

How to Create a Group in Signal Before you can create a group call in Signal, you’ll need to create a group. Open the Signal app and tap the pencil icon. Then, on the New Message page, tap New Group. Select the Signal members you would like to add to your group and then tap Next or the arrow button. On the next screen, type a name for your group and tap Create....
